Their dazzling combination of intricate gemstones and metallic finishes not only serves a devotional purpose but also elevates the aesthetic appeal of any celebration. A well-designed Kundan pooja thali reflects both cultural heritage and personal style, making every ritual more meaningful. From classic gold bases studded with multicolored Kundan stones to modern minimalist trays accented with delicate kundan work, these thalis come in various shapes and sizes for occasions like Diwali, Karwa Chauth, Raksha Bandhan, and weddings. Try pairing your thali with matching diyas, incense holders, or flower arrangements for a truly festive look.FAQQ: What materials are commonly used in Kundan pooja thali designs? A: Most Kundan pooja thalis are made from brass, silver, or stainless steel, then decorated with Kundan stones, pearls, and sometimes enamel painting.Q: Are Kundan thalis suitable for all festivals? A: Yes, their elegant look makes them ideal for major Indian festivals like Diwali, Rakhi, Karwa Chauth, and for poojas in weddings or housewarmings.Q: How should I clean and maintain my Kundan pooja thali? A: Wipe with a soft, dry cloth after use. Avoid harsh chemicals—gentle soap and water work best. Store in a cool, dry place to prevent tarnishing.Q: Can I use a Kundan pooja thali as decor when not performing rituals? A: Absolutely!
